- A double shooting in Marrero is being treated as a possible murder-suicide. According to the JPSO, officers responded to the call of gunshots around 9:30 p.m. on Wednesday on Mesa Drive. Officers found two men with gunshot wounds who had died at the scene. The incident is still being investigated but it is believed that one man shot the other and then took his own life. (WWLTV.com)
- The Orleans Parish Sheriff's Office is bringing in outside recruits to help with Mardi Gras this year and have made agreements with other departments. All visiting officers will have a completed Level 1 basic training certification and a minimum of two years of experience, but there will not be any special training specific for the parades. (WWLTV.com)
- The reporter who sued for the names of the voters who signed the Mayor LaToya Cantrell recall petition settled the lawsuit on Wednesday, and will now have access to the "names, addresses and birth years" of those who signed beginning Feb. 22. That day is also the deadline for the recall campaign to reach their goal number in order to cause a recall election. (FOX 8 Local First)
